Virtual Worlds as a Trigger for Transformative Learning
Harmon, Stephen W.
Educational Technology, v51 n2 p28-32 Mar-Apr 2011
This article examines the affordances of virtual worlds for initiating a transformative learning experience for adults. In particular, it addresses the capacity of virtual worlds to allow creation of an alternate self which requires some level of personal self-reflection; provide atypical experiences that can initiate reflection; allow experience of typical situations from alternate viewpoints; and enable shared professional expertise of a complex domain.
